Abstract

A disposable brewing beverage container and beverage maker therefore, the disposable brewing beverage container comprising: the cup body comprises a cup opening, a cup bottom and an accommodating space, wherein the cup opening is sealed with a sealing film, the cup bottom is provided with at least one water filtering opening, the at least one water filtering opening is communicated with the accommodating space, and the accommodating space is formed between the cup opening and the cup bottom; the dry food material is contained in the containing space; and the beverage brewing food material is contained in the containing space. The beverage maker includes: the bearing device is provided with a bearing part; the disposable beverage brewing container is accommodated in the bearing part; and the injection device comprises an injection port, and the injection port injects liquid into the accommodating space.

Detailed Description
Referring to fig. 1, fig. 1 is a schematic view of an embodiment of the present application. The disposable drink brewing container of the embodiment comprises: cup 10, dry food material 20 and drink-brewed food material 30.
In the present embodiment, the cup body 10 is preferably a cup-shaped, bowl-shaped or basin-shaped container structure, which includes a cup opening 11, a cup bottom 14 and a receiving space 12. Here, the accommodating space 12 is formed between the cup rim 11 and the cup bottom 14. The disposable beverage brewing container of this embodiment can simultaneously put various required dry food materials 20 and beverage brewing food materials 30 into the accommodating space 12 of the cup body 10 through the cup opening 11, and then seal the cup opening 11 with the sealing film 13. Here, the cup bottom 14 further has a water filtering opening 15, and the water filtering opening 15 is communicated with the accommodating space 12. In the present embodiment, when the high-temperature liquid is poured into the accommodating space 12 of the cup body 10, the high-temperature liquid will flow out through the drain opening 15 of the cup bottom 14. In the present embodiment, the position where the drain port 15 is provided may be preferably at the center of the cup bottom 14, but the present application is not limited thereto.
In addition, the cup bottom 14 of the present embodiment is further provided with a fence structure 16 and an aluminum foil layer 17. The aluminum foil layer 17 has a plurality of fine through holes 18, and the aluminum foil layer 17 is located above the fence structure 16, i.e. between the accommodating space 12 and the fence structure 16 as shown in fig. 1. Further, the fence structure 16 is located below the aluminum foil layer 17 to support the aluminum foil layer 17 thereon, and the drainage port 15 is opened between the fence structures 16 to be located below the aluminum foil layer 17. When the high-temperature liquid is filled into the accommodating space 12, the upper sealing film 13 and the lower aluminum foil layer 17 cover the accommodating space 12, so that a higher pressure is gradually built in the accommodating space 12, and the high-temperature liquid further flows through the plurality of penetrating holes 18 of the aluminum foil layer 17 and the fence structure 16 and then flows out through the water filtering port 15. Since the accommodation space 12 is in a high temperature and high pressure environment, the fence structure 16 can support the aluminum foil layer 17, so as to prevent the aluminum foil layer 17 from being deformed by gravity of hot water, and make the high temperature liquid easily flow out through the plurality of penetrating holes 18 of the aluminum foil layer 17.
The present application accommodates various desired dry ingredients 20 and drink brewing ingredients 30 together in the receiving space 12, wherein the dry ingredients 20 are preferably low moisture content processed or unprocessed dry ingredients, such as dry pearl pearls or dry konjac. Or dehydrated food material, such as dried pulp or dried vegetables. For the present embodiment, the dry food material 20 is preferably a dry pearl ball.
The beverage brewing food material 30 of the present application is also accommodated in the accommodating space 12, and is preferably instant coffee particles, instant coffee powder, ground coffee particles, ground coffee powder, tea leaves, tea powder, milk powder, powdered sugar or creamer powder. In the present embodiment, the beverage brewing material 30 is instant coffee granules or instant coffee powder.
Here, the dry food material 20 and the drink brewed food material 30 are preferably jointly accommodated in the accommodation space 12. Here, the dry food material 20 and the drink brewing food material 30 may be mixed together in the accommodating space 12. In other embodiments of the present disclosure, the beverage brewing material 30 may be filled and accommodated in the accommodating space 12 and located on the cup bottom 14, and then the dry material 20 is filled in the accommodating space 12 and located above the beverage brewing material 30.
Referring to fig. 2, fig. 2 is a schematic view illustrating the high temperature liquid injection accommodating space according to the present application. When the high-temperature liquid is injected into the accommodating space 12, the dry food material 20 can be brewed and cooked through the high temperature, for example, the dry pearl pearls are brewed and cooked to become larger and softer, and then are brewed and dissolved with the beverage brewing food material 30, for example, the instant coffee particles are fully dissolved, and the dissolved coffee liquid flows out through the water filter 15 and is additionally dripped and contained in other cups. In the embodiment, after the coffee is brewed, the sealing film 13 of the disposable brewing beverage container is continuously torn, the cooked pearl balls which become soft and large are poured into the cup to be mixed with the brewed coffee liquid, and then the cup of coffee beverage with the pearl balls can be completed.
Referring to fig. 3, fig. 3 is a schematic diagram of a second embodiment of the present application. Wherein the cup 10 is constructed substantially the same as the first embodiment, but the cup 10 further includes a partition 40. Here, in the embodiment, the partition 40 is located in the accommodating space 12 to partition the accommodating space 12 into an upper first space 41 and a lower second space 42, as shown in fig. 3, the first space 41 is adjacent to the cup opening 11 than the second space 42, and the second space 42 is adjacent to the cup bottom 14 than the first space 41. Here, the beverage brewing material 30 of the present embodiment is prepared by using ground coffee powder or ground coffee particles and is filled in the lower second space 42, and the dry material 20 is still prepared by using dry pearl pearls and is placed in the upper first space 41. The dry food material 20 and the drink brewing food material 30 can be isolated by the partition 40 so that the food materials will not come into contact with each other in advance to cause off-taste. Here, the separator 40 may preferably be a film or a plastic sheet structure, but the present application is not limited thereto.
Fig. 3 shows that the partition 40 of the present embodiment has a plurality of fine holes 43, the fine holes 43 communicate the first space 41 and the second space 42, so that the high-temperature liquid can flow from the first space 41 into the second space 42 through the fine holes 43 when being injected into the accommodating space 12, and the fine holes 43 prevent the ground coffee powder or ground coffee particles from flowing back to the second space 42, so the pearl powder can not be attached to the coffee grounds to destroy the taste. Here, the fine holes 43 may be preferably evenly distributed in the partition 40, or may be distributed around the partition 40 adjacent to the sidewall of the cup body 10.
Referring to fig. 4, fig. 4 is a schematic view of a third embodiment of the present application. Wherein the cup 10 is constructed substantially the same as the first embodiment and the cup 10 further includes a partition 40. Here, the partition 40 is located in the accommodating space 12 to divide the accommodating space 12 into a right half first space 41 and a left half second space 42. Here, the ground coffee powder or ground coffee particles of the beverage brewing material 30 of the present embodiment are filled in the second space 42 of the left half, and the dried pearl pearls of the dried material 20 are placed in the first space 41 of the right half. When the high-temperature liquid is injected into the accommodating space 12, the high-temperature liquid is firstly injected into the first space 41, due to the separation of the partition 40, the high-temperature liquid fills the whole first space 41, most of the high-temperature liquid is left in the first space 41 to be boiled with the cooked dry food material 20, and then the high-temperature liquid flows into the second space 42 to be brewed with the beverage brewing food material 30 through the fine holes 43. Here, the position of the drain opening 15 of the present embodiment is preferably opened corresponding to the second space 42 of the accommodating space 12, so that the drain opening 15 is directly communicated with the second space 42.
Here, the partition member 40 is preferably a plastic sheet structure, one side of which is connected to the cup bottom 14 to divide the accommodating space 12 into a right half first space 41 and a left half second space 42. Or the plastic sheet may be constructed integrally with the cup bottom 14 to provide greater structural strength. The shape of the aforementioned partitioning member 40 is merely an example, and the present application is not limited thereto.
Referring to fig. 5, fig. 5 is a schematic view of a beverage maker according to a fourth embodiment of the present application. The beverage maker of the present embodiment includes: a carrying device 100, a disposable beverage container 200 and an injection device 300. The disposable brewing beverage container 200 is as listed in any of the previous embodiments. The carrying device 100 of the beverage maker has a carrying part 110, and the disposable brewing beverage container 200 is placed in the carrying part 110. Here, the injection device 300 includes a fastener (not shown) and an injection port 310. After the disposable brewing beverage container 200 is placed in the supporting portion 110 and the supporting portion 110 is pushed into the supporting device 100, the fastener fastens the disposable brewing beverage container 200 and breaks the sealing membrane 13 through the injection port 310, so that the injection port 310 injects a high-temperature liquid, such as hot water, into the accommodating space 12 of the cup body 10 through the hole of the broken sealing membrane 13, and thus the beverage making machine of the present embodiment can prepare a cup of coffee beverage with a pearl round shape.
The disposable drink container cup has the advantages that the dry food materials and the drink brewing food materials are contained in the containing space of the disposable drink container cup, when high-temperature liquid is injected, the disposable drink container cup can be used for brewing the drink brewing food materials, the cooked dry food materials can be cooked at the same time, the food materials with chewing taste can be cooked at the same time when the drink brewing is finished, and the problem that the disposable drink container cup does not have diversified tastes and food materials in a single package is solved.
